I can't say this is a game. It's not. It's just a mechanic for a small puzzle game I've been playing around with. Nevertheless, I figured that maybe I could do something with this idea, so I started with a proof of concept.
The idea is to turn the monsters into blocks to access other places or platforms. I need to explore a little bit more during the design phase. But I'll let this work for later.
There's a lot of things to improve, but the core concept is here.

UPDATE: Nov 2nd, 2021
The final mechanic is finally here:
We have three types of blocks:
1) push blocks: where the player can push them around to reach other places
2) stationary, floating blocks: the player can create platforms in the air to reach higher places
3) recoil blocks: the player will be pushed by the block or can walk on top to reach far, distant platforms
I believe that's enough for my puzzle game. I'll start working on the playable demo now.
